    I was watching Attack Of The Clones last night.

    At the part where Anakin returns from finding his mother and he is saying he wants to become an all powerful Jedi so he can save people from dying.

    OMG.

    Hayden Christensen's voice and acting in this crucial part of Anakin Skywalker's character development is just awful!

    Whose idea was to cast him in such a pivotal role?

    From IMDB Trivia:

    Actors auditioning for the part of Anakin included Ryan Phillippe, Paul Walker, Colin Hanks and Jonathan Brandis. In the end Hayden Christensen got the part, primarily because he and Natalie Portman "looked good together".

    Ryan Phillippe would had been as awful as Christensen, maybe even worse.

    I am not familiar with Jonathan Brandis' work.

    Colin Hanks would had been too much of a pretty boy.

    I think Paul Walker would had been so much better than Christensen.
